1. Comprehending Door Security
Before diving into techniques for bolstering door security, it is vital to comprehend the aspects that add to breaches:
- Lock Quality: Average locks can be quickly manipulated or forced open. Top quality locks are developed to resist tampering.
- Door Material: The product of both the door and its frame considerably affects security. Strong wood or steel doors provide improved resistance compared to hollow-core doors.
- Hinges and Hardware: Weak or exposed hinges can be susceptible points, making them easier for intruders to make use of.
Enhancing door security needs a multifaceted method, attending to each component that adds to the total stability of the entry point.
2. Updating Locks
Kinds of Locks:
Deadbolt Locks:
- These are among the most efficient types of locks offered, as they supply additional strength against required entry.
Smart Locks:
- Equipped with features like keyless entry, biometric controls, and remote access, wise locks offer benefit along with boosted security.
Smart Key Locks:
- These allow users to re-key their locks quickly, offering versatility in case secrets are lost or taken.
Setup Tips:
- Ensure that locks are installed according to manufacturer specifications.
- Consist of a secondary locking mechanism, such as a slide bolt or chain lock, for included security.
3. Enhancing Doors and Frames
The door itself can be reinforced for higher security through several methods:
Door Thickness:
- A thicker door is naturally more resistant to forced entry. Go for strong wood doors, or metal doors for optimal strength.
Frame Reinforcement:
- Strengthening the door frame with metal plates or reinforce it with wood can prevent trespassers from kicking in the door.
Security Bars:
- Adding security bars or a door jam can discourage unauthorized entry and supply additional comfort.
4. Enhancing Entrance Security
Additional Measures:
Installing a Peephole:
- A peephole or digital door audience lets property owners validate the identity of visitors before opening the door.
Usage of Security Cameras:
- Doorbell electronic cameras or external security video cameras can keep track of activity at the entrance, discouraging potential intruders.
Good Lighting:
- Well-lit entrances hinder criminal activity. Motion-sensor lights can light up the location when movement is found.
5. Think About Burglar Alarms and Monitoring Systems
Buying a security system that includes door sensing units can significantly improve action times and deter break-ins. Many modern systems use smart device notifies and remote tracking features, providing house owners with real-time updates about the security status of their home.
6. Informing Household Members
Lastly, while physical upgrades are essential, informing all household members about security practices is essential. Here's how to create useful routines:
Always Lock Doors:
- Ensure that each household member comprehends the importance of securing doors when going into and leaving.
Beware with Keys:
- Advise versus concealing spare keys in apparent places, and think about using a lockbox rather.
Awareness of Surroundings:
- Teach everybody to be vigilant about unknown individuals sticking around near the home, promoting a culture of security.
Frequently Asked Questions About Door Security
Q1: What is the most secure kind of door?
A1: Solid wood or steel doors are thought about the most secure types for homes due to the fact that they are more resistant to break-in compared to hollow-core doors.
Q2: How can I improve my existing door lock?

Q3: Are smart locks really secure?
A3: Smart locks can offer enhanced security functions, however it is necessary to choose top quality brand names with strong file encryption techniques and regular software updates to ensure they remain secure.
Q4: What are the very best locks for exterior doors?
A4: The best locks for exterior doors consist of deadbolts, wise locks, and high-security locks that have extra features such as anti-picking innovation.

Q5: Is it worth purchasing a security system?
A5: Yes, security systems can prevent possible burglars, provide comfort, and alert homeowners and authorities in case of a break-in, making them a worthwhile financial investment.
